Rustic but charming caretakers cottage behind the big mansion, sits about 250 feet off the street at the back of the property. It will seem like your hidden getaway cottage, yet close to all the amenities of downtown. Bike ride or walk to downtown. Private space. Situated at the back of the property. My partner and I and our dog stayed here for 6 weeks during June and July 2022 and worked remotely. Here's the pros of this place: -GREAT location! About a 15 minute walk to downtown and to the Cherry street/ Wealthy street shops. The Commons (a restaurant/ bar) is about a block away and is fantastic! -Steve is a very responsive host and lives onsite in the main house -Great storage and ample hangers -Great wifi (separate network for just the cottage) made working remotely easy -Multiple workspaces - Two desks to work from and two small bistro tables -TV with roku -Sharp knives (which is so rare in rentals!) -Two full baths - one on each floor - really came in handy -Super comfy bed -Both a keurig and a drip coffee maker -Onsite parking and lots of easy street parking for guests Here are the cons: -No dishwasher or in sink disposal -Old house so it comes with all the joys of an old house: no central air conditioning so it got quite hot, limited grounded outlets (we left some converters for the next guests), water damage, windows that don't all stay open, peeling paint, and small water tank -Kitchen isn't stocked for cooking - expect there to only be salt, pepper, a few tea bags, and a bag of coffee -Really limited kitchen counter space -Laundry is located in main house (about 30 yards away) and the dryer is coin operated (we never ended up using it since we had family nearby) -The cottage's backyard space is private but not pleasant or fully fenced: expect gravel/broken slate ground that is not dog paw friendly, downed fences blocking the walkway, overgrown weeds, etc. -The place overall has a lot of active projects going on so there was a lot of stuff piled around the parking area and outside of the main house

The home is located close to downtown on the east side of the downtown area in the historic district and very close to coffee shops restaurants hospitals and all that downtown has to offer. There is some commercial activity in the area including the studios of WoodTV which are directly across the street from us. We can’t reveal our address prior to a reservation being made however that information will help you use G -earth to see where we’re located in proximity to the TV studio. Next door to our home is a perfectly preserved house museum built in 1895 called the Voigt house with beautiful gardens maintained by the local garden club. On the opposite side of our property are more gardens which a wonderful neighbor maintains. We offer the house on a monthly or longer basis using the Airbnb site as our promotional platform. We don't offer short-term stays.
